What to do in Westerland
Places to Go
Westerland, located on the island of Sylt, is known for its beautiful beaches, wellness facilities, and natural landscapes. Here’s a list of activities you can enjoy when visiting Westerland:
Beach Relaxation
Spend time on Westerland’s main beach, which is famous for its fine sand and offers various activities like swimming, sunbathing, and windsurfing.
Sylter Welle
Enjoy this indoor swimming pool complex that features a wave pool, various saunas, and wellness treatments.
Promenade Stroll
Take a walk along the Friedrichstraße promenade, which is lined with shops, restaurants, and cafes.
Cycling
Rent a bike and explore the island’s extensive network of bicycle paths that offer scenic routes along the dunes, lighthouses, and coastal landscapes.
Aquarium Sylt
Visit the local aquarium to learn about the marine life of the North Sea.
Sylt Dunes
Hike through the dunes for stunning views of the North Sea and the unique landscapes that make Sylt special.
Sylter Heimatmuseum
Learn about the island’s history and culture at this local museum.
Wellness and Spa
Indulge in one of the many spas in Westerland for some relaxation and pampering.
Golf
Play a round of golf at the Marine-Golf-Club Sylt, offering views of the sea and a challenging course.
Surfing and Water Sports
For the more adventurous, there are opportunities for kite surfing, wind surfing, and other water sports.
Local Events
Depending on the time of year, you might catch local events like concerts, festivals, and markets.
Nature Exploration
Visit the nearby Wadden Sea National Park, a UNESCO World Heritage site, to experience its unique tidal ecosystem.
Weather in Westerland
Best time to visit
Westerland on the island of Sylt experiences a maritime climate characterized by mild winters and cool summers, with the North Sea influencing the weather patterns significantly. Weather Overview:
Winter (December to February)
Winters are generally mild compared to other parts of Germany, with temperatures rarely dropping far below freezing. However, the wind can be strong, and it is often cloudy or rainy.
Spring (March to May)
Spring sees gradually warming temperatures, but the weather can still be unpredictable with some chilly days. The wind can be brisk, but the natural beauty of the island as it blooms is a draw for many visitors.
Summer (June to August)
This is the most popular time to visit, with the warmest weather. Temperatures typically range from 16°C to 22°C (60°F to 72°F), and there can be sunny days perfect for beach activities. However, it’s rarely hot, and the sea breeze can be refreshing.
Autumn (September to November)
Autumn can be pleasant, especially in early September, but the weather becomes progressively cooler and windier as the season progresses. It’s also a time when you can enjoy the island with fewer tourists.
For Beach Activities
The best time for beach-goers is between June and August when you can expect the warmest temperatures and the best chance of sunny days.
For Outdoor Activities and Sightseeing
May, June, and September are ideal if you want to avoid the peak summer crowds but still enjoy good weather for outdoor activities.
For Quieter Visits
If you prefer a quieter visit and don’t mind the cooler weather, consider May or September to October.
For Nature
To see the heathlands in bloom, late August and September can be particularly beautiful.
For Bird Watching
Spring (April to May) and autumn (October to November) are significant times for birdwatching, as many migratory species pass through Sylt.
Keep in mind that the weather can be quite variable, so it’s wise to pack layers and waterproof gear no matter when you visit. Check the weather forecast in advance and plan your activities accordingly.
Westerland Happenings.
Events and Festivals
Westerland and the island of Sylt have a calendar full of events throughout the year, ranging from cultural festivals to sports competitions and seasonal markets. While I cannot provide current events without real-time data, here are some typical happenings that you might encounter in Westerland:
Gourmet Festival
A culinary event that usually takes place in the spring, featuring top chefs and exquisite food.
Windsurfing and Kitesurfing Competitions
Sylt is known for its excellent wind conditions, making it a popular venue for international windsurfing and kitesurfing events, especially in the summer and autumn.
Syltlauf
A traditional long-distance running event where participants run across the island.
Sylter Woche
Usually held in June, this week-long festival includes yacht races, beach parties, and cultural events.
Jazz Festival
A music festival that brings jazz musicians from around the world to perform in various venues across the island.
Hörnumer Hafentage
A summer festival in Hörnum with music, local food, and maritime activities.
Sylt Art Fair
An art event that usually takes place in the summer, where galleries present works by international artists.
Biikebrennen
An annual Frisian tradition in February, where large bonfires are lit on the beaches to mark the end of winter.
Christmas Markets
During the advent season, Westerland hosts charming Christmas markets with festive decorations, crafts, and traditional foods.
New Year’s Eve
The island celebrates with fireworks and parties, especially along the beach in Westerland.
Airports in Westerland
Suitable for Private Jet Charter flight operations
Westerland is served by Sylt Airport (IATA: GWT), which is the main airport on the island of Sylt in northern Germany. The airport is located just a short distance from the center of Westerland, making it very convenient for visitors to the town and the rest of the island. Here’s what you should know about Sylt Airport:
- Location: Sylt Airport is located approximately 2 to 3 kilometers east of the town center of Westerland.
- Transportation: You can reach Westerland and other parts of the island by taxi, car rental, or sometimes by bus services from the airport.
- Facilities: The airport is small but modern, with facilities including car rental desks, a restaurant, and a shop.
- Airlines: It handles flights from a few airlines, with seasonal variations. Regular connections often include flights from major German cities like Hamburg, Düsseldorf, and Munich. There may also be seasonal flights from other European destinations.
- Seasonality: The airport is busier during the summer months when Sylt is a popular tourist destination, and there might be additional seasonal flights to accommodate the higher number of visitors.
